two.2.4) Description of the procurement

Norfolk County Council's Public Health team are planning to create a sister agreement to their Healthy Lifestyles Framework Agreement to deliver community (level 2) smoking cessation services. This new framework agreement will complement the Healthy Lifestyles Framework Agreement. These services will build on other stop smoking provision already available in Norfolk including a specialist service and primary care. We want to expand the availability of Community level 2 interventions to people living in Norfolk to ensure that smokers can access the right interventions at the right time. The service will comprise the following key elements: - Community Stop Smoking service delivered by level 2 trained advisors. A focus on engaging communities where smoking prevalence is highest. - Service will be easily accessible via a triage/referral for on the Norfolk Ready to Change platform. - For people who are self-motivated to stop smoking, may live in areas of deprivation, may be in low-income employment but do not have other complex needs - Working with the specialist stop smoking service, primary care, and Integrated Care Systems to develop pathways that ensure smokers are accessing the most appropriate service based on need. - Providing a range of hybrid and innovative support options to individuals within the community to be empowered to stop smoking.
